透射式能见距离激光测量仪的测量精度及受后向散射能的影响 被引量:1

Measurement accuracy of visibility and effect by back-scattering energy in transmission detection instrument for visual range

摘要 本文研究了透射式能见距离激光测量仪的测量精度及其受后向散射能的影响 ,导出了能见距离的测量误差、能见距离、仪器与合作目标间的距离三者之间的关系。分别讨论了当仪器与合作目标间的距离确定时 ,在不同的能见距离下以及当能见距离确定时 ,在不同的仪器与合作目标间的距离下能见距离的测量精度及其受后向散射能的影响 。 Measurement accuracy of visibility and effect by back-scattering energy in transmission detection instrument for visual range are studied.The relationship among standard measurement error and relative measurement error of visual range,laser energy received by the instrument and the distance from the instrument to cooperation target is gained.The measurement accuracy of visibility and effects by back-scattering energy at fixed distance from the instrument to cooperation target but different visual range,and at fixed visual range but different distance from the instrument to cooperation target are discussed.The effects on measurement accuracy of visibility by choice of receiving lens diameter are analyzed.A series of reasonable conclusions are obtained.
